The Epic, Gothic, Horror Soap Opera, depicts the lives, loves, trials, and tribulations of the wealthy Collins family of Collinsport, Maine, where a number of supernatural occurrences take place. It also features ghosts, werewolves, zombies, man-made monsters, witches, warlocks, time travel, parallel universe and of course, Barnabas Collins(The Vampire). But before all the Insanity would begin, the story started off as a simple revenge plot filled with twist and turns, that slowly leads to the horror that comes later. This is the complete series from beginning to end.

A note about the series. The first 130+ episodes are pretty much a standard soap opera. No supernatural events begin until around episode 130 with the phoenix.
The most popular episodes were with the insertion of Barnabas Collins, vampire. Barnabas is not released from his coffin until episode 211 when Willie releases him.
So if you get bored with the first 200 episodes, you know when things pick up.

not sure why but inspecting s01e01, for some reason the video in this is cropped, and stretch slightly. comparing frames from this vs the dvd release, the video on this upload has been vertically stretched by about 5% or so, and then a crop was applied to cut the top, bottom, and a bit of both sides off to fit a 1.33 par. and then the video was encoded in 1080p with forced pillarboxing black bars on both sides.
